Rozzi issues statement on Commonwealth Court Ruling

HARRISBURG, Jan. 13 – Speaker of the House Mark Rozzi issued the following statement upon the Pennsylvania Commonwealth Court affirming Tuesday, Feb. 7 as the date for the 3 currently vacant Allegheny County House seats:

“Today’s Commonwealth Court ruling is a victory for democracy. As my first official act as Speaker of the House of Representatives, I immediately reaffirmed the Writs of Election scheduling the special elections for February 7 to ensure all voters in the commonwealth had representation without unnecessary delay or confusion. 

"There is no reason to delay these special elections other than partisan politics, and that should never take precedence over the enfranchisement of over the 120,000 Pennsylvanians who reside the 34th and 35th legislative districts.”
